Player Standouts at NC Top 80 v. SC Top 80

Jamarii Thomas- The tough, heady point guard prospect offered a very consistent two-way presence, overwhelming opponents with his motor and toughness. Thomas attacks the basket very well and displays a strong balance between scoring and playmaking. He’s great in the open floor and shows a willingness to make hustle plays.
